Transaction 0603aaf651a7dcb76b17c6b7e4db8f2d5062adc2e9553721487949f9567655a2
1 Input
1 Output
-
0603aaf651a7dcb76b17c6b7e4db8f2d5062adc2e9553721487949f9567655a2:0
- value
- 306337
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c4658f811d8d2b0ce29d9142d7a13d039437c45a OP_EQUAL
- address
- 3KbU2hDZQye5u5uBMkyFDaL9RD13G6C8t2